(i) What do you understand by saturated
hydrocarbons? Write the name of
structure of saturated compound in
which the carbon atoms are arranged in
a ring. (ii) Define "functional Group" in an
organic compound. Write the formula of
the functional group present in
aldehydes and ketones?

In organic chemistry, a saturated compound is one which has all single bonds in between the carbon-carbon atoms. Most of the saturated hydrocarbons are alkanes. So, the structures in which the carbon atoms are arranged in a ring are called as cycloalkanes, with a general formula of CnH₂n.

1-Most of the saturated hydrocarbons are alkanes. So, the structures in which the carbon atoms are arranged in a ring are called as cycloalkanes, with a general formula of CnH₂n. There are many saturated cycloalkanes. The cycloalkane with the least number of carbon atoms is - Cyclopropane with 3 carbon atoms.

2-In organic chemistry, a functional group is a substituent or moiety in a molecule that causes the molecule's characteristic chemical reactions. The same functional group will undergo the same or similar chemical reactions regardless of the rest of the molecule's composition. Formula of the functional group present in aldehydes is -CHO and Ketone -C=O
